When an IPTV app launches, it parses every line of the M3U file to build the user interface, cache logos, and index categories. A 10,000-line file requires several megabytes of RAM just to parse. Low-spec portable devices, such as budget Android tablets or older Fire TV sticks, may run out of memory (OOM), causing the app to crash instantly. Network Latency and EPG Syncing

Optimizing a large playlist is crucial for a smooth experience. Common causes of slow performance include a playlist that is simply too large, slow or unstable streaming sources, a lack of caching, bloated metadata, and broken links. To counteract these issues, you can break a giant playlist into smaller, genre-specific files, use a playlist manager to verify and remove dead links, clean up unnecessary metadata, and ensure you are using a media player that supports caching for frequently accessed playlists.
